Analyse why was Amaranayaka system considered as a major political innovation of the Vijayanagara Empire.

The Amaranayaka System was a fundamental component of the Vijayanagara Empire’s military and administrative framework, reflecting its innovative political strategies.

1. Structure and Function:

Under this system, the empire granted land known as Amaram to military leaders and nobles called Amaranayakas. In return, these Amaranayakas were required to provide a fixed number of soldiers to the king whenever demanded.

2. Military Decentralization with Royal Control:

The system enabled the empire to maintain a large army without directly bearing its entire cost. While the Nayakas maintained troops from land revenues, the central authority retained control over their deployment.

3. Revenue Administration:

Amaranayakas collected revenue from their assigned lands. A portion of this revenue was used to maintain troops, and the remaining amount was sent to the royal treasury.

4. Local Stability and Expansion:

The system helped the empire exercise control over distant regions and ensured local stability by integrating regional chieftains into the imperial administrative structure.

Conclusion:

The Amaranayaka system effectively combined military obligations with administrative efficiency and played a crucial role in strengthening the political and military power of the Vijayanagara Empire.
